Abstract

Provided are a raw material discharge device, a method of processing an electronic and electrical device component scrap, and a raw material discharging method of an electronic and electrical device component scrap, which are capable of efficiently discharging the raw material having various shapes, specific gravities and shapes in each fixed amount. A raw material discharge device including: a storage unitwhich stores a raw material and comprising a discharge portat one end; a discharge unitarranged at a bottom surfaceof the storage unit, which conveys the raw material toward the discharge portand discharges the raw material to an outside of the storage unit; an adjustment unitincluding a plurality of strutsextending from above to below the discharge unitand adjusting an amount of the raw material to be discharged by holding a part of the raw material with the struts; wherein a ratio (d/d) of a distance (d) between a strutclosest to a side surfaceof the storage unitand the side surfaceof the storage unitto a narrowest distance (d) between the strutsin a center portion of the storage unit, and a ratio (H/H) of a height of the strutclosest to the side surfaceof the storage unitfrom a floor to a minimum height (H) of a strutwhich is other than the strutclosest to the side surface of the storage unitfrom the floor are respectively adjustable so as to prevent clogging of the raw material being discharged to the outside of the storage unit
